    This terraced freehold property on Kestrel Avenue last sold in July 2025 for £1,810,000. Based on price growth in the SE24 district since then, its estimated current value is £1,810,000 — placing it in the 99th percentile nationally and the 90th percentile within SE24. The property covers 178 m² (1,916 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£10,169 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— SE24

    SE24 covers Herne Hill, Dulwich and the surrounding areas in south London, situated between the Thames and the Green Belt. The district is known for its leafy residential character, good schools, and strong community feel, attracting families and professionals seeking suburban space within the capital.
